Brief: Ignitis Grupe CEO Urges Energy Co's To Allocate Part Of Their FY 2022 Profit For Ukraine
Feb 28 (Reuters) - Ignitis Grupe AB IGN1L.VL :
* CEO SUBMITTED PROPOSAL TO GROUP’S AGM TO ALLOCATE CIRCA
10% OF
FY 2022 ADDITIONAL PROFIT AS AID TO RECOVER AND RECONSTRUCT
ENERGY INFRASTRUCTURE OF UKRAINE
* PUBLIC APPEAL TO ENERGY COMPANIES TO PROVIDE AID TO
UKRAINE
* LITHUANIA'S BIGGEST UTILITY URGES ENERGY CO'S TO ALLOCATE
PART
OF THEIR FY 2022 PROFIT FOR UKRAINE
